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team arrives on-site to assess the damage and create a customized plan. We identify the source of the water and find out the best course of action.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ration process.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ians use powerful equipment to extract water from your floors and surrounding areas. We work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. Our team is trained to handle even the toughest water extraction jobs.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to dry your floors and surrounding areas. Our team ensures that your home is completely dry and free of moisture.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Treatment and Disinfection

Our team applies specialized treatments to prevent mold growth and odors. We use eco-friendly products that are safe for your family and pets. Our goal is to leave your home smelling fresh and clean.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ure your home is restored to its original state. We leave your home clean and free of debris. Our goal is to provide you with a stress-free experience from start to finish.

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on hardwood floor Yes No You can use a wet vacuum to clean up the spill and dry the floor yourself.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ks.
Musty odors in basement No Yes Musty odors can be a sign of water damage, and a professional assessment is necessary to identify the source and provide a solution.
Warped or buckled floors No Yes Warped or buckled floors need professional attention to assess and repair the damage.
Increased humidity in home No Yes Increased humidity can be a sign of water damage, and a professional assessment is necessary to identify the source and provide a solution.
Mold growth in home No Yes Mold growth needs immediate attention to prevent health risks and further damage.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ost In Glen Cove, NY

The cost of flo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Glen Cove, NY.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ed.
Treatment and disinfection $500 – $2,000 The type of treatment needed and the size of the affected area.
Final inspection and cleanup $500 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the type of cleanup needed.
Emergency service $200 – $1,000 The time of day and the severity of the damage.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
